Cost & Usage
The carbon emission-related measures are available as part of the Cost & Usage explorer, providing the user the observability and report/dashboard creation capability for every one of the cost-related filters and dimensions down to the granularity resource and tag levels.
- Total Carbon Emission-Total combined CO2e emissions from usage and manufacturing in tonnes (MTCO2e)
- Usage Carbon Emission-CO2e emissions from cloud usage in tonnes (MTCO2e)
- Manufacturing Carbon Emission-CO2e emissions from proportionate manufacturing of cloud infrastructure in tonnes (MTCO2e)
- Power Instead of Electricity (usage_electricity_consumption_kwh)-Electricity consumption from cloud usage in KwH
- Water Consumption Electricity Production-Water consumption from electricity production in litres
Integration Flow
In Anodot<>GreenPixie integration no private identifiable information is sent nor do we send customer business definitions and actual costs. Anodot will not send any additional information which is not defined below.
How do we start?
- Contact Anodot support with a request to enable the carbon emission metrics.
- You must sign a 'Green Pixie - consent' allowing us to send limited usage data to GreenPixie.
- Once we receive the approval we'll enable the flow and the metric will be available as part of the cost & usage explorer.
Data flow
- Invoice information is sent to Anodot for processing in the usual mechanism
- As part of the Anodot processing engine Anodot extracts cost information, anonymizes it, and transfers partial invoice information to GreenPixie using S3 secure transfer. Anonymization data: Account name, Linked account name, and resource names. Filtered information that is not sent to GreenPixie: Tags,
- Anodot sending only data for dates that haven't been transferred yet to GreenPixie. For example:
- Today we received an invoice containing data for January 1, and we processed and sent that data.
- Tomorrow, we receive an invoice with data for January 2. Since we already sent the January 1 data, we only sent the January 2 data.
- In case several days were skipped for some reason, we will identify and send the missed data to ensure completeness.
- GreenPixie processes the new data, adds the carbon emission values, and returns it to Anodot using S3 secure transfer.
- During the next invoice processing Anodot joins the carbon emission values.
Data retention
GreenPixie does not store customer information for more than 1 month.
Data definitions
List of sent columns from AWS invoice:
- identity/LineItemId
- identity/TimeInterval
- lineItem/UsageAccountId
- lineItem/LineItemType
- lineItem/UsageType
- lineItem/UsageAmount
- lineItem/UsageStartDate
- lineItem/UsageEndDate
- lineItem/ProductCode
- lineItem/AvailabilityZone
- pricing/unit
- product/instanceType
- product/region
- product/availability
- product/directorysize
- product/directorytype
- product/endpointtype
- product/instance
- product/provisioned
- product/storage
- product/storagetype
- product/vcpu
- reservation/EndTime
- reservation/StartTime

Enable GreenOps
Customers can enable the GreenOps carbon emission service at any given point in time, GreenPixie is committed to retaining the data at any given time.
Once enabled GreenOps carbon emission data will be available only for the upcoming days.
If historical data is needed Anodot can manually run historical data per customer demand.
SLA
Anodot and GreenPixie process will not take more than 24 hours. Any failure in GreenPixie will not impact the general invoice processing flow.
